What Are Wetpour Repair Kits?

Wetpour repair kits are a tools used for maintaining and repairing wet pour surfacing, particularly in playground surfacing, ensuring the safety and longevity of play areas.

These kits are designed to address common issues such as cracks, tears, and worn-out areas on the wet pour surface, which can pose hazards to children playing.

Typically, a wetpour repair kit includes components like binder material, coloured EPDM granules, mixing tools, and application instructions.

The binder material acts as the adhesive that bonds the new patch with the existing surface, while the coloured EPDM granules ensure a seamless blend with the original play surface.

Mixing tools such as trowels and spatulas are provided for preparing and applying the repair mixture accurately.

What Are The Components Of A Wetpour Repair Kit?

A standard wetpour repair kit contains several key components, including EPDM rubber granules, a resin binder, and rubber crumb, all vital for effective repairs.

Rubber Granules

Rubber granules, often made from EPDM granules and recycled rubber, form the primary material used in wetpour repair kits.

EPDM granules are known for their exceptional durability and resistance to UV rays, making them ideal for outdoor applications. On the other hand, recycled rubber granules are favoured for their eco-friendly nature, reducing waste and promoting sustainability.

The EPDM granules provide a vibrant range of colours, enhancing the aesthetic appeal of the surface while maintaining its integrity against wear and tear.

Utilising recycled rubber not only strengthens the surface but also reduces the carbon footprint by reusing materials that would otherwise end up in landfills.

Combining these rubber granules in repair kits ensures a long-lasting and safe surface that can withstand heavy traffic and extreme weather conditions.

Binder

The resin binder is used to bind the rubber granules together, ensuring a seamless and robust rubber surface.

Resin binder provides adhesive properties that effectively adhere the rubber granules, acting as a glue that holds everything together.

This adhesive quality is essential in creating a cohesive, integrated surface that can withstand varying weather conditions and heavy foot traffic.

The chemical composition of the resin binder enhances its strength and flexibility, allowing it to expand and contract without compromising the repair’s integrity.

This flexibility is crucial, particularly in outdoor areas where temperature changes can impact the surface.

Mixing Bucket

The mixing bucket is an essential tool in wetpour repair kits, used to combine the resin binder and rubber granules thoroughly.

Ensuring a proper mix is crucial for the repair process as it directly impacts the durability and longevity of the repair.

The mixing bucket allows for precise measurement and thorough blending, ensuring that the repair material adheres effectively and creates a strong bond.

Maintains Safety Standards

Using wetpour repair kits ensures that safety surfacing maintains its critical fall height, crucial for meeting safety standards in playground areas.

These repair kits play a vital role in patching up any damages or wear and tear that may occur over time on the safety surface.

By promptly addressing these issues, the critical fall height of the surfacing is preserved at the specified levels, preventing potential injuries from falls.

As the critical fall height directly impacts the safety of children playing on the playground, regular maintenance with repair kits is not just a recommendation but a necessary aspect of ensuring a secure environment.

Frequently Asked Question

When should a Wetpour repair kit be used?

Wetpour repair kits should be used when there are minor damages on the surface, such as small cracks or tears.

These kits are not suitable for major damages or extensive repairs, and in such cases, it is best to consult a professional wetpour specialist.

Can anyone Use a Wetpour Repair Kit?

While Wetpour repair kits are designed to be user-friendly, it is recommended to have a basic understanding of wetpour surfaces and the repair process before using one.

Improper use of the materials or incorrect repairs may result in further damage and compromise the safety of the surface.
